EP-1723StoryAdded new allowed file types for uploadsUpdate to the file types we allow uploads for. These now include but are not limited to:

zip files,
office word files,
open document files (open office etc),
pdf files,
office powerpoint files,
office excel spreadsheet files,
png/jpg/gif image files,
mp4/m4a/mp3/avi/mov/wav/wmv audio and video files,
csv files

Please note: the allow list is based on the file MIME type, not the file extension. There may be cases where although your file is of a type in the list above, it may still be excluded from the list above as it has a different MIME type format.

Also, please note, that due to the security issues involved, we will not be allowing the upload of emails. These will not be added to the allow list as there is a potential chance of viruses being attached to the file.

EP-1717StoryQA Extension - EPA uploads and commentsThe QA process has been extended to allow both parties (the QA user and the Assessor user) to update an 'in progress' QA in order to have a feedback loop between them.

Once a QA has been started but not published a notification will be sent to the assessor user of that element/certification to inform them that the QA has been updated and may required their attention. They can view these details and update them via the respective screens (assessment progress for elements and certification for certification) where there will be an 'Update QA' button available.
The assessor will be able to upload documents to form a history between them and the QA, as well as add their own comments. They are not able to delete files after saving to preserve the history.

Once updated by the assessor the QA user will also be sent a notification to inform them that the QA has been updated. The QA user is then also able to add their own comments and add file uploads as normal. They however do have the ability to delete uploads where required. This continues until the QA user publishes the QA and thus the result.

Please note that as part of this work the system roles for EPA and EPA Manager have each been granted the 'Update QA' permission by default so that they can participate in this process. Please take this into account if you are currently using custom roles. This permission does not grant them access to the QA screen.

EP-1523StoryAdd a pending/rejected stage to the gateway processThe gateway flow for new gateway submissions has been adjusted. When a provider submits a gateway it will not be automatically approved. Now it'll be marked as pending and not be submitted. The AO will then receive a notification that the gateway has been submitted for review.

An AO user can then choose to approve the gateway, this will continue what the previous gateway did and complete the submission. The submitted date will use the time the approve button was clicked.

An AO user can also reject a gateway, this will mark the gateway as rejected and allow for a reason and additional comment to be specific. Providers will be able to see this reason and then edit and resubmit the gateway where this process repeats. A history of rejections can be viewed by any relevant users. The provider users will also receive a notification when a gateway is rejected.

EP-1466StoryQA Screen Rewrite and extensionThe QA screen has been rewritten to improve performance & ease of use.

EPAs are now able to upload files & input comments into a separate box when accessing a QA for one of their elements, allowing them to reply to QA feedback. A audit trail is now visible in the uploads section to help maintain a version history for documents. To access this limited QA update functionality, EPAs will be given update QA permissions.

In addition, notifications will now be sent in the following scenerios;
* QA created - a notification is sent to the element EPA.
* QA updated by the EPA - a notification is sent to the QA.
* QA updated by the QA - a notification is sent to the element EPA.

Clicking on these notifications will take the user to the corresponding screen to review the feedback & reply if necessary.
